Market Overview:
The global thermal IP cameras market is expected to grow at a CAGR of 10.8% during the forecast period from 2018 to 2030. The growth in this market can be attributed to the increasing demand for thermal IP cameras from various end-use industries, such as military & defense, commercial, residential, and industrial. Thermal IP cameras are used for various applications such as security and surveillance, firefighting and detection, research and development (R&D), among others.
Product Definition:
A thermal IP camera is a security camera that uses thermal imaging to detect and record heat signatures instead of traditional visible light. Thermal imaging cameras are used in a variety of applications, including security, firefighting, construction, and automotive diagnostics.

Frequently Asked Questions?
Thermal IP cameras are security cameras that use infrared technology to detect objects and people. This allows them to see in the dark and through smoke, which makes them a great choice for businesses and homes with limited lighting.
